Ranking of Minnesota Cities and Places By Percentage of Population with Haitian Ancestry in 2021
Updated on April 16, 2025.
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, there were 2.02K people in Minnesota with Haitian ancestry (0.04% of Minnesota population). Among all Minnesota cities and places with a population of at least 10K, Hermantown city had the highest percentage of its population with Haitian ancestry (0.69%), followed by Waconia city (0.53%), and Inver Grove Heights city (0.41%).
